III.SpecialNeeds/Modifications



  • Write the steps for each fractal on the board/overhead.

  • Pattern for Sierpinski Triangle.



    1. Draw a triangle.





    1. Connect the midpoints of the sides of the triangle. Shade in the center triangle.





    1. Repeat this process with each triangle.
